Given Input numbers are 53, 225, 943, 261
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 53
List of positive integer divisors of 53 that divides 53 without a remainder.
1, 53
Divisors of 225
List of positive integer divisors of 225 that divides 225 without a remainder.
1, 3, 5, 9, 15, 25, 45, 75, 225
Divisors of 943
List of positive integer divisors of 943 that divides 943 without a remainder.
1, 23, 41, 943
Divisors of 261
List of positive integer divisors of 261 that divides 261 without a remainder.
1, 3, 9, 29, 87, 261
Greatest Common Divisior
We found the divisors of 53, 225, 943, 261 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 53, 225, 943, 261 is 1.
Therefore, GCD of numbers 53, 225, 943, 261 is 1
Given Input Data is 53, 225, 943, 261
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 53 is 53
Prime Factorization of 225 is 3 x 3 x 5 x 5
Prime Factorization of 943 is 23 x 41
Prime Factorization of 261 is 3 x 3 x 29
The above numbers do not have any common prime factor. So GCD is 1
